Directed Test Generation for Validation of Cache Coherence Protocols
نویسندگان
چکیده
منابع مشابه
Directed Test Generation for Validation of Cache Coherence Protocols
Computing systems utilize multi-core processors with complex cache coherence protocols to meet the increasing need for performance and energy improvement. It is a major challenge to verify the correctness of a cache coherence protocol since the number of reachable states grows exponentially with the number of cores. In this paper, we propose an efficient test generation technique, which can be ...
متن کاملProofs of Correctness of Cache-Coherence Protocols
We describe two proofs of correctness for Cachet, an adaptive cache-coherence protocol. Each proof demonstrates soundness (conformance to an abstract cache memory model CRF) and liveness. One proof is manual, based on a term-rewriting system de nition; the other is machine-assisted, based on a TLA formulation and using PVS. A twostage presentation of the protocol simpli es the treatment of soun...
متن کاملDynamic Verification of Cache Coherence Protocols
A method for improving the fault-tolerance of cache coherent multiprocessors is proposed. By dynamically verifying coherence operations in hardware, errors caused by manufacturing faults, soft errors, and design mistakes can be detected. Analogous to the DIVA concept for singleprocessor systems, a simple version of the protocol functions as a checker for the aggressive implementation. An exampl...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
سال: 2019
ISSN: 0278-0070,1937-4151
DOI: 10.1109/tcad.2018.2801239